嗨,我在Java中使用迭代的Pascal三角形.到目前为止,一切都很好,直到行数超过13.输出有问题.我必须在这里做错事,请帮忙.
IterativePascal:
public class IterativePascal extends ErrorPascal implements Pascal {
private int n;
IterativePascal(int n) throws Exception {
super(n);
this.n = n;
}
public void printPascal() {
printPascal(false);
}
public void printPascal(boolean upsideDown) {
if (n == 0) { return; }
for (int j = 0; j <= n; j++) {
for (int i = 0; i < j; i++) {
System.out.print(binom(j - 1, i) + (j == i + 1 ? "\n" : " "));
}
}
}
public …
Run Code Online (Sandbox Code Playgroud)